/tam-TA-man/
FIL: Hindi labis at hindi kulang; katamtaman; sapat lamang.
EN: moderate, just right, sufficient
The Goldilocks of Tagalog. Not too hot, not too cold, but *just right*. It's that feeling when you add just enough sugar to your coffee, or when the aircon is at the perfect temperature. It's the opposite of OA (over-acting) or 'kulang sa pansin'.
From the root 'tamtam', meaning moderation.
Often used to describe quantity, quality, or degree. The phrase 'tamtamang halaga' means a fair or reasonable price.
